JPMorgan US Value Factor ETF (JVAL) belongs to the US Large Cap Value segment. Indexperts Quality Earnings Focused ETF (QIDX) is part of the US Multi-Factor segment. JVAL's top 3 sector exposures are Information Technology, Consumer Discretionary and Financials. In contrast, QIDX's top sector exposures are Information Technology, Industrials and Health Care. JVAL is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.12%, versus 0.5% for QIDX. JVAL is up 19.25% year-to-date (YTD) with +$112M in YTD flows. QIDX performs worse with 8.1% YTD performance, and -$334K in YTD flows. Run a side-by-side ETF comparison of JVAL and QIDX below, and assess how they stack up in performance, liquidity, risk, exposure, holdings, and more, helping you select the best ETF for your investments.

Frequently asked questions about JVAL and QIDX

How have the JVAL and QIDX ETFs performed in 2026?

As of June 18, 2026, JVAL is up 19.25% year-to-date (YTD), while QIDX has returned 8.1%. That puts JVAL better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: JVAL or QIDX?

Year-to-date, the JVAL ETF saw +$112M in flows, compared to -$334K for QIDX.

Which ETF is more volatile: JVAL or QIDX?

Over the past year, JVAL had a volatility of 14.51%, while QIDX experienced 11.28%.

Which ETF is bigger: JVAL or QIDX?

As of June 18, 2026, JVAL holds $815.89 M in assets under management (AUM), while QIDX manages $38.53 M.

What sectors do the JVAL and QIDX ETFs invest in?

JVAL leans toward sectors like Information Technology, Consumer Discretionary and Financials. Meanwhile, QIDX focuses on Information Technology, Industrials and Health Care.

What are the top holdings of the JVAL ETF and QIDX ETF?

JVAL top holdings include ALPHABET INC-CL, BROADCOM LIMITED and APPLE. QIDX holds in its top three: ARISTA NETWORKS, ALPHABET INC-CL and THERMO FISHER SCIENTIFIC.

Which ETF is more diversified: JVAL or QIDX?

JVAL holds 383 securities with 21.58% of its assets in the top 15. QIDX has 129 securities and a top 15 weight of 31.47%.
